“The Chinese did after all decide that the Soviet Union was a greater threat than the United States and decided to come to terms with the United States when Nixon visits China.”

Vijay Prashad

About This Quote

Source Speech: Nixon’s 1972 visit to China, diplomatic history

The quote suggests that China perceived the Soviet Union as a larger danger than the US, prompting a strategic shift toward the US during Nixon’s visit.

In simple terms: China saw the USSR as a bigger threat and moved toward the US.
